From Waterloo to St Anthony's by bus and train

To get from Waterloo to St Anthony's in Worcester Park, take the SOUTH WESTERN RAILWAY train from Waterloo station to Wimbledon station. Next, take the 93 bus from Wimbledon Station (D) station to St Anthony's Hospital (HB) station. The total trip duration for this route is approximately 48 min. The ride fare is £4.75.

From Waterloo to St Anthony's by Tube and bus

To get from Waterloo to St Anthony's in Worcester Park, you’ll need to take 2 Tube lines and one bus line: take the NORTHERN Tube from Waterloo station to Kennington station. Next, you’ll have to switch to the NORTHERN Tube and finally take the 93 bus from Morden Road / South Wimbledon Station (SJ) station to St Anthony's Hospital (HB) station. The total trip duration for this route is approximately 51 min. The ride fare is £4.75.

Public transport stations close to St Anthony's, Worcester Park

St Anthony's is located at Trafalgar Avenue, Worcester Park and the nearest public transport station is St Anthony's Hospital (HL).

Train stations close to St Anthony's:

  • West Sutton
  • Sutton Common
  • South Merton

Bus stations close to St Anthony's:

  • St Anthony's Hospital (HL)
  • St Anthony's Hospital (HB)
  • Langley Avenue (HK)
